Funds accredited health professions schools, academic health centers, and public or private nonprofit accredited schools of chiropractic to carry out demonstration projects in which chiropractors and physicians collaborate to identify and provide effective treatment for spinal and lower-back conditions.
Eligible applicants are accredited health professions schools, academic health centers, and public or private nonprofit accredited schools of chiropractic.
